I want to learn how to punch real fast like a quick jab in boxing or wing chun martial arts. Recently I've been punching air a lot and the back of my shoulder is starting to ache. What type of fitness exercises can I do to help strengthen the muscles used when punching fast, or just punching in particular. These are straight punches. NOT hooks or uppercuts etc.

You have to train your whole body. Abdominals, shoulders, biceps, triceps, and forearms are important for punching. As well as the calves and quads. Legs push and pivot on the punch, abs help with the hip twisting and balance, and the rest is mainly the arm. You need to work on your entire body to be successful.

EDIT: What Shaman is talking about is Plyometric excercises. Yes, this helps, it makes your muscles elastic like. Also, isometric excercises help too.

I've had someone tell me Pushups performed slowly lowering down and explosively pushing back up can help with this. Then, there is the old stand by of punching with a resistance device, like seen here:

http://www.youtube.com/watch?v=g_T_KqNZw3M

However, I'm not sure there is one exercise that will help with this. Boxers use a variety of exercises to develop their punching.... Shadow boxing, speed bag, heavy bag. Bruce Lee even advocating hanging a piece of paper from the ceiling or door frame and practicing punching at it.

The point is to be consistent in training, varied in exercise (so you work all muscle involved in the performance you seek to develop), and safe.
